<t:webUploader name="logoImg" bizType="logo" displayTxt="false" auto="true" buttonText="选择logo" buttonStyle="btn-blue btn-S" type="image" fileNumLimit="1"></t:webUploader>
关于这个标签。默认上传接口是:
systemController.filedeal.do
此标签上传自定义参数方式有两种:
1:bizType="logo" 后台接收bizType参数。用于区分上传图片业务
2:使用extendParams属性。和css类似。示例:extendParams="imageType:'logo'" 后台接收参数为imageType的参数
上传图片搞定以后,又发现删除图片失败。因为删除图片时。不上传bizType参数。导致我判断失败。
后来发现是图片路径问题。上传成功以后返回给前台的图片路径是错误的。改正。OK。
删除图片搞定以后。又有一个新的问题。需要将图片的路径传给后台。保存到数据库里面。但是这个标签不是input等常见的类型。导致有点迷糊。
f12调试。找到图片div部分。挨个查看找到了上传图片成功以后赋值图片路径的input标签。表单提交给后台。保存成功。
总结一下:问题并不难。主要在于心态浮躁。钻牛角尖。很简单的问题。想的太复杂。导致最后效率太差。记录一下。